FAQs FOR CASH TOLL PAYMENTS
What if I miss paying a toll?
You must pay a missed toll within 48 hours in order to avoid a violation. You can make the payment at any manned tollbooth or at the Farley Administration building. Toll collectors are available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, at specified lanes of the Expressway’s Pleasantville Plaza, mile post 4.3 and Egg Harbor Toll Plaza milepost 17. You may also pay at the Authority’s Administration Building located at the Farley Service Plaza located at mile marker 21.3, between the hours of 8:00 a.m. and 5:00 p.m. You will be issued a receipt when paying in person. Please save your receipt as proof of payment in the event you receive a violation notice.
The South Jersey Transportation Authority will also accept payment by mail; however we will be unable to issue a receipt. Our address: South Jersey Transportation Authority, PO Box 351, Hammonton, NJ 08037. Please be sure to pay by check or money order (so that you have a receipt) and include your license plate number, the date and location of the missed toll in the memo section of your check. Please be advised that if you are driving a rental car, you are responsible for the missed toll. If a violation is issued it will go directly to the rental agency and they will bill you in turn; therefore, it may be wise for you to contact the agency and inform them of the incident or provide a copy of the receipt when you return the vehicle.
I went through the Express E-ZPass and do not have E-ZPass, what do I do?
When you go through the Express E-ZPass and are not an account holder a violation is automatically generated. You will need to follow the same procedure as above - or get in touch with the E-ZPass Customer Service Center at 1-888-288-6865 or by e-mail:
Will I get a violation if I send in my payment or pay the toll at a manned booth?
Yes. If you paid at a manned booth and receive a receipt, send a copy of the receipt and fill out section B. If you did not receive a receipt, but mailed a check for the toll, attach a copy (front and back) of your canceled check and fill out section B.
How long will it be before I get a violation?
It may be a few weeks before you receive anything.
Can I pay the toll with my credit card?
A toll cannot be paid by credit card. A missed toll should be paid by check or money order if you are mailing in your payment. If you pay at a manned toll booth, it must be with cash. On the check include your license plate number, the date and approximate time of the violation, and the exit number/location. The check should be made payable to South Jersey Transportation Authority (SJTA). The address to mail the check: P.O. Box 351, Hammonton, NJ 08037.
I missed the toll over 48 hours ago. What should I do?
A missed toll should be paid within 48 hours. If you’re unable to pay the toll within 48 hours, due to living out of town, etc., please mail in your payment as soon as possible. When you receive a violation, please fill out section B explaining the reason for the missed toll and note that you paid the violation and attach a copy of the canceled check or money order. Without a receipt we can not guarantee a violation will be waived. If you demonstrate a good-faith effort to satisfy the toll payment, the violations processing center will take that into consideration; however, SJTA can not guarantee that it will be accepted.
I think my money went in, but I’m not sure.
You need to come to a complete stop to pay the tolls. If you know that a certain amount of money went into the basket, then send in a check for the remaining amount.

IF YOU HAVE AN E-ZPASS ACCOUNT
I went through the toll and it did not read my E-ZPass, what do I do?
If this continues to happen and your tag is over 3 years old, contact E-ZPass at 1 (800) AUTO-TOLL and request a new tag. If your tag is less than 3 years old, you do not need to do anything. After the picture is taken of your vehicle, E-ZPass matches the tag up to E-ZPass account holders to make sure violations are not sent to account holders. When they see that you are an account holder the violation will be pulled. If by some slim chance this safeguard fails and you do receive a violation, please fill out section C and return to the violations processing center and they will debit the discounted toll only.
